Baby Rhyme Time Perth – check out our list of local community libraries that offer Baby Rhyme Time sessions around Perth. These session are usually FREE and are a great way to socialise both you and your baby.
Meet other Mums and Dads in your local area with similar aged babies. Your baby gets to have fun listening to music and stories to help with their development. Develop your baby’s pre-literacy and social skills in a fun, safe environment. Parents learn the value of reading to their baby from birth, and rhyme time sessions support parents as their child’s first teacher.
Baby Rhyme Time sessions are a fantastic way to socialise with local families and introduce your baby to the magic of books. Sing songs and learn action rhymes, and share great books. Learn some new rhymes for bedtime, in the bath or for riding in the car. Rhymes and songs are great for growing baby brains!
The City of Kalamunda Library Service offers an engaging and welcoming environment across its branches (Kalamunda, Forrestfield, High Wycombe, and Lesmurdie), providing diverse programs and resources for children from birth to 12 years. With a strong focus on early literacy and development, the libraries offer both traditional and digital resources, making learning fun and accessible for all ages.
